2023 Election: Okorocha Challenges Tinubu, Other Presidential Candidates
One time governor of Imo state and Senator currently representing Imo West, Owele Rochas Okorocha, has officially declared for Presidency, while challenging other presidential candidates to show the world their records. BLUEPRINTS reports.
Among those aspiring include; former Lagos state governor Bola Ahmed Tinubu, former Vice President Atiku Abubakar, Ebonyi state governor Dave Umahi, among others

“I appeal to my party the APC to allow a level playing ground and Ibos must understand that power is not given, it is taken”. Information Guide Nigeria
According to Senator Okorocha, the new Nigeria he is planning to build will encourage the Judicial personnel, Education sector and end poverty with “no look back remunerations.
” I challenge all those who want to become president to show what they have done in uniting this country”. jamb results
“Nigeria needs a leader that can unite this country and give everyone a sense of belonging. If I say I will unite this country, believe me I will do so. There is no part of this country that you go that you will not see my signature”.
“I am not from Sokoto state but my signature is in Sokoto state, I am not from Zaria, my signature is in Zaria. I am not from Kano, my signature is in Kano. I am not from North Central, my signature is in Jos. I am not from North-east, my signature is in Adamawa and Bauchi. I’m not from South-west signature is in Ibadan, Oyo state. I am not from South-south, my signature is in Cross River state. If I tell Nigerians I will unite this country believe me, I can do that.”
Speaking on the agitations for rotational Presidency, Senator Okorocha said: “I am not a candidate of rotation, neither am I a candidate of zoning. I am a candidate of justice.
